Darci Miller is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Clinical Psychology and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, Darci Miller has authored 23 papers receiving a total of 361 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 13 papers in Clinical Psychology and 7 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in Darci Miller's work include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(11 papers), Eating Disorders and Behaviors (9 papers) and Food Security and Health in Diverse Populations (4 papers). Darci Miller is often cited by papers focused on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(11 papers), Eating Disorders and Behaviors (9 papers) and Food Security and Health in Diverse Populations (4 papers). Darci Miller collaborates with scholars based in United States and Canada. Darci Miller's co-authors include Michelle I. Cardel, Dominick J. Lemas, David M. Janicke, Matthew J. Gurka, Kathryn M. Ross, Emily J. Dhurandhar, Nicole Cacho, Elizabeth Shenkman, Tianyao Huo and Rebecca A. Krukowski and has published in prestigious journals such as Nutrients, AIAA Journal and BMC Public Health.
